Easy Chinese Stir-Fry Recipes for Dinner

Chinese stir-fry is a quick and delicious way to prepare a meal, perfect for busy weeknights or casual dinner gatherings. With colorful vegetables, tender proteins, and flavorful sauces, stir-fry dishes are versatile and can be customized to suit your taste. Here are some easy Chinese stir-fry recipes that will elevate your dinner experience.

1. Chicken and Broccoli Stir-Fry

This classic dish combines tender chicken pieces with crisp broccoli in a savory sauce.

Ingredients:

  • 1 lb chicken breast, sliced
  • 2 cups broccoli florets
  • 2 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 1 tablespoon oyster sauce
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on vegetable o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ions:

  1. Heat vegetable oil in a wok over medium-high heat.
  2. Add garlic and sliced chicken, stirring until the chicken is fully cooked.
  3. Add broccoli and stir-fry for 3-4 minutes until tender-crisp.
  4. Pour in the soy sauce and oyster sauce; stir to combine.
  5. Season with salt and pepper. Serve hot with rice or noodles.

2. Beef and Peppers Stir-Fry

This dish features beef strips stir-fried with bell peppers, providing a colorful and nutritious meal.

Ingredients:

  • 1 lb beef sirloin, sliced thinly
  • 1 red bell pepper, sliced
  • 1 green bell pepper, sliced
  • 3 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 1 tablespoon cornstarch
  • 1 tablespoon sesame oil
  • 1 tablespoon vegetable oil

Instructions:

  1. In a bowl, mix sliced beef with cornstarch and soy sauce, marinating for 15 minutes.
  2. Heat vegetable oil in a wok and add the marinated beef; stir-fry until browned.
  3. Add bell peppers and stir-fry for another 3-4 minutes until soft.
  4. Drizzle sesame oil over the top before serving. Enjoy with steamed rice.

3. Tofu and Vegetable Stir-Fry

This vegetarian option is packed with protein-rich tofu and a variety of vegetables.

Ingredients:

  • 1 block of firm tofu, cubed
  • 2 cups mixed vegetables (carrots, snap peas, bell peppers)
  • 3 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 1 tablespoon ginger, minced
  • 1 tablespoon vegetable oil

Instructions:

  1. Heat oil in a wok over medium heat and add cubed tofu; cook until golden brown.
  2. Add minced ginger and mixed vegetables, stirring frequently.
  3. Pour in soy sauce and stir-fry until the vegetables are tender.
  4. Serve hot with quinoa or rice for a satisfying meal.

4. Shrimp and Snow Peas Stir-Fry

This elegant stir-fry makes for a perfect dinner party dish.

Ingredients:

  • 1 lb shrimp, peeled and deveined
  • 2 cups snow peas
  • 2 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 1 tablespoon gar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on vegetable oil

Instructions:

  1. Heat oil in a wok and add shrimp and garlic; cook until shrimp turns pink.
  2. Add snow peas and soy sauce, stir-frying until just tender.
  3. Serve over rice or enjoy as is for a light meal.
